About this role

Lead the technical management of assigned vessels, ensuring they are maintained in a safe, efficient, and seaworthy condition. Oversee planned maintenance systems, machinery performance, repairs, dry-docking, and vessel modification projects. Ensure compliance with classification society requirements, flag state regulations, statutory requirements, ISM Code, and company policies. Coordinate vessel inspections, audits, surveys, certification renewals, and the timely resolution of technical deficiencies. Manage the procurement of technical stores, spare parts, equipment, and consumables while maintaining cost efficiency. Collaborate with Operations, QHSSE, and other stakeholders to implement and continuously improve the Safety Management System (SMS). Provide leadership, mentoring, and technical guidance to Technical Superintendents and the wider technical team. Develop and monitor technical budgets, maintenance schedules, KPIs, and cost control initiatives. Conduct vessel visits to assess technical performance, support crews, and verify maintenance standards. Lead or participate in technical incident investigations, identify root causes, and ensure effective corrective and preventive actions are implemented. Promote a strong safety culture and ensure all work is carried out in accordance with health, safety, environmental, and quality standards, including exercising stop-work authority where necessary. Requirements Bachelor's Degree or Diploma in Marine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Naval Architecture, or a related engineering discipline. Strong knowledge of planned maintenance systems, dry-docking, machinery maintenance, and marine engineering principles. Good understanding of classification society rules, flag state regulations, ISM Code, ISPS Code, MARPOL, SOLAS, and other applicable maritime regulations. Experience managing technical budgets, procurement, contractors, and vendor relationships. Strong leadership, people management, communication, and stakeholder engagement skills. Excellent analytical and problem-solving abilities, with the 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ment. Proficient in Microsoft Office applications and vessel maintenance or fleet management software. Willingness to travel for vessel inspections, dry-docking, and operational requirements as needed.
